NMRK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2022 in Review

211 of the 5,936 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Newmark Group (NMRK) for Q2 2022, worth a combined $1.01B — down 42% from $1.75B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 43 funds closed out of NMRK and 28 opened new positions — a net loss of 15 holders — while 81 trimmed existing stakes and 62 added.

The largest buyer was River Road Asset Management, adding an estimated $23M. The largest seller was American Century Companies, exiting entirely with an estimated $30.9M sold.
